预变形对预时效态AA7085铝合金板材组织和性能的影响Effects of pre-strain on microstructure of pre-aged AA7085 aluminum alloy plate
仝洪伟,王浩霖,刘文义,黄光杰
摘要(Abstract):
通过硬度、OM、SEM、TEM、X射线衍射、电导率测试,研究了不同预变形量对预时效态AA7085铝合金轧制板材微观组织和性能的影响。结果表明:预时效态合金硬度较低,但分别施加11.8%、20.3%和29.7%的变形后,变形量20.3%的合金再经T6时效硬度达到最高,终时效后合金电导率随变形量增加呈增加趋势。TEM显示,预时效态合金晶内析出相非常弥散细小且密度较小,引入变形后,在合金内部产生大量位错,并且随位错密度增加,终时效合金晶内沉淀相的尺寸先增后减然后再增加,晶界析出相的分布也由连续链状变为粗大断续分布,晶间无析出带的宽度明显增大。
关键词(KeyWords): AA7085;形变热处理;电导率;晶间无析出带
